Expos Drop Yankees, 5-4
|
The New York Yankees and Montreal Expos provided some drama for the home crowd.
The New York Yankees got a superb performance from center fielder Evan Torraville. Still, it wasn't enough to beat Montreal. The Expos won the game, 5-4. Torraville was 2-4 with 2 home runs. He drove in 4 runs and scored twice. Steve Barrett earned the win for Montreal. He lasted 7.1 innings, allowing 4 runs on 6 hits, while striking out 8. With the win, he raised his record to 8-6.
Montreal third baseman Steve Anderson contributed a timely at-bat in the top of the fifth. With two down, he hit a slider into center field for a 2-run single. It was his 66th hit of the season and put the Expos ahead, 3-1.
"I'll probably toss and turn tonight," New York manager Vince Deyzel said following the tough loss.
With the win, Montreal upped its record to 53-35.
